National Child Abuse Prevention Month 

April is National Child Abuse Prevention Month, a time to remember that we can each play a part in promoting the social and emotional well-being of children and families in our community. To help promote this reminder, Prevent Child Abuse America and local chapters nationwide use the Pinwheels for Prevention® campaign.

Empowering Youth Through Outdoor Adventures


The Youth Backcountry Camp (YBCC) Partner Program, led by the Tahoe Rim Trail Association (TRTA), provides transformative four-day wilderness experiences to local and regional youth who are often underrepresented in outdoor activities. By collaborating with non-profit, social-service, and youth-oriented organizations, the YBCC Program breaks down barriers—whether financial, cultural, or social—ensuring that all young individuals have access to outdoor education and recreation. How Out-of-School Time Programs Collect and Use Data


High-quality out-of-school-time programs are looking for ways to get a better handle on their impact in areas including equity and long-term outcomes.

Assessing an organization’s efforts can be a first step to improving them. At youth programs, good data can mean better decisions on staff training, student activities, and other key matters. This report looks at how afterschool, summer, and other out-of-school-time (OST) programs gauge their work and impact.
